Windows 8 Preview - The Audio Service is not running.
I recently installed Windows 8 Developer Preview, and everything is working smoothly except for one thing - there is no sound. There's a small icon in the lower right corner of the taskbar telling me that "The Audio Device is not running."
I tried starting it using services.msc, but when I try to, it gives me error 1297: "A privilege that the service requires to function properly does not exist in the service account configuration."
Can someone please help me? I have no idea what's going on.

Re: Windows 8 Preview - The Audio Service is not running.
try this
first, run as administrator.
second, run command: "secedit /configure /cfg %windir%\inf\defltbase.inf /db defltbase.sdb /verbose"
